Jason is traveling by bus from his home to his office. He has gone 5.6 miles so far. From this point on, he can cover 100 miles every 2.5 hours. What is the equation of a line that models the total miles traveled, y, in x hours after this point?

(A) y = 5.6x + 100
(B) y = 100x + 5.6
(C) y = -100x + 5.6
(D) y = 40x + 5.6
